Three COVID-19 deaths recorded in Interior as active cases rise to 1,828
The active COVID-19 cases in the Interior are once again on the rise, climbing to 1,828 after 253 new cases were recorded in the region Friday.
The new cases were part of 820 recorded across the province, and British Columbia’s active case count increased to 5,850.
Hospitalizations also rose Friday to 281, up 19 from the previous day, and 135 of those patients are in intensive care.
The province also reported nine new deaths on Friday, three of which were in the Interior Health region. A total of 1,856 British Columbians have now died due to COVID-19 complications.
